Transaction 42353acbfab3ddb8eaaa5d1b04f9e6226e24d6f3bf0781ae3ee095d1b90b8429
1 Input
1 Output
-
42353acbfab3ddb8eaaa5d1b04f9e6226e24d6f3bf0781ae3ee095d1b90b8429:0
- value
- 881507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fc3766d42fc4829fb56045c47b52a7814d55c8d OP_EQUAL
- address
- 34ay2UEYvfwEwNxoxiUbBBRCGwiFZzyyCN